Northern Premier League outfit Oshakati City will play their home matches at a neutral venue in the new season that will kick off on Friday.
The move has been caused by the renovations at the Oshakati Independence stadium, which is undergoing a major facelift from the local authorities. This means that City will be hitting the road each weekend to play their home matches in Tsumeb, which is a distance of about 300 kilometres. City will play host to Cymot SKW on Saturday.
